Autumn Dinner Party Tablescape

Today I am participating in Tablescape Thursday at Between Naps On The Porch. This is an Autumn Dinner Party my friend had on her porch a few years ago. She made these beautiful tall floral centerpieces that included twinkle lights. Fall leaves and glass tea light candles ran down the center of the table.

She used a mix of Autumn colored napkins tied with a little fall garland.

A small photo tied around the wine glasses served as the place card. I love these wine glasses…they flip over and you can use either side.
